Handover: DeployBot (Quillbridge team). Bot posts deploy status to our ops channel via the Relaywick hook. Marta owns the parser; I owned polling. Known issue: stale status after rollback, fix pending review. Tests live in botcheck/. Before approving the next PR, verify the staging values below match what the bot loads at boot.

config for yahof-tajop:
zorath:
  pin: 7493
  metrics_host: metrics.zorath.tolvaqsys.internal
  tenant: praiel
  seal: seal_fd9cd4f1

## Artifact Signing — SDK Parity Notes (Weekly Sync)

Kestrel SDK for Android reached parity with the Swift client this sprint: offline queueing, batched telemetry, and retry semantics now match. Both SDKs ship as signed artifacts from the same pipeline. Remaining gap: background sync throttling, targeted next sprint. Verify both release bundles before tagging. Both artifacts validate against the shared signing key below.

signing key of kawig-fafog = bky19_6Fypv1qws7J8qJtaYjX

**Postmortem timeline — Farelight pricing experiment**

14:22 — On-call paged after checkout conversions dropped sharply on the Farelight platform. Investigation showed the ticket-pricing experiment had begun serving the treatment price to 100% of traffic instead of the intended 10% split, due to a misconfigured rollout flag pushed earlier that afternoon. Experiment was halted at 14:41 and prices reverted. The deploy responsible was identified by the token recorded below.

session token of fadug-hahap = htk3_554

Ticket: Query planner regression after the Harrowgate 4.2 upgrade on the Pellwick analytics cluster. Joins on the ledger tables now pick nested-loop plans, pushing report times from seconds to minutes. New team members: the planner's baseline snapshots live in the locked stats vault, and comparing baselines is the fastest way to confirm the regression. The vault re-locks every 24 hours. Use the recovery passphrase provided below to open it.

unlock words, bawef-kahap: sorax-sorir-quenys-aldok